免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

怎么用vc生成exe

在本教程中,我将向你介绍如何使用Visual Studio(简称VC)生成可执行文件(.exe)。Visual Studio是一个集成开发环境(IDE),用于创建、调试和发布各种应用程序。我们将使用C++作为编程语言,但你也可以使用C#、VB.NET等其他语言。下面的步骤详细说明了如何在Visual Studio中创建并生成一个简单的C++可执行文件(exe)。

**第一步:安装Visual Studio**

1. 访问[Visual Studio官方网站](https://visualstudio.microsoft.com/),并下载合适版本的Visual Studio(免费版本为Visual Studio Community)。

2. 打开安装程序,选择"C++桌面开发人员"工作负载,并单击"安装"。安装过程可能需要一段时间,请耐心等待。

**第二步:创建一个新C++项目**

3. 打开Visual Studio,单击"创建一个新项目",搜索"C++",然后选择"空白项目(C++)",单击"下一步"。

4. 为项目指定名称、位置和解决方案名称,单击"创建"。Visual Studio将生成一个空的C++项目。

**第三步:添加一个C++源文件**

5. 在解决方案资源管理器中,右键单击"源文件"文件夹,选择"添加",然后点击"新建项"。

6. 从列表中选择"C++文件(.cpp)",然后为文件命名,例如:`main.cpp`,最后单击"添加"按钮。

**第四步:写一个简单的C++程序**

7. 在`main.cpp`文件中,编写以下简单的C++程序:

```cpp

#include

int main()

{

std::cout << "Hello World!" << std::endl;

return 0;

}

```

**第五步:生成可执行文件**

8. 在Visual Studio菜单栏中,依次单击“生成”>“生成解决方案”。或者,您也可以使用快捷键Ctrl + Shift + B来生成项目。

9. 观察输出窗口中的消息,您将看到类似于以下内容的消息,表明可执行文件的生成已成功:

```

1>------ 已启动生成: 项目: HelloWorld, 配置: Debug Win32 ------

1>main.cpp

1>已生成 HelloWorld.vcxproj -> C:\Users\username\Documents\Visual Studio 2019\Projects\HelloWorld\Debug\HelloWorld.exe

1>已完成生成项目 "HelloWorld.vcxproj" 的操作。

========== 生成: 成功 1 个,失败 0 个,最新 0 个,跳过 0 个 ==========

```

**第六步:运行可执行文件**

10. 若要在Visual Studio中运行生成的可执行文件,只需单击工具栏上的绿色播放按钮(或按键盘上的F5键)。

11. 控制台窗口将显示 "Hello World!" 消息。恭喜,你成功地生成并运行了一个C++可执行文件!

**注意**:生成的可执行文件位于项目文件夹中的"Debug"或"Release"子文件夹中,具体取决于当前选择的配置。

以上便是使用Visual Studio生成C++可执行文件(exe)的详细介绍。希望对您有所帮助!


相关知识:
用exe4j打包jar出错
_exe4j是一款非常实用的Java应用程序打包工具,它可以将Java程序打包成可执行的Windows二进制文件(.exe文件),这使得Java程序的发布和运行更加方便。然而,在打包过程中有时会出现一些错误。在这篇文章中,我将详细介绍一下exe4j,以及出
2023-06-14
怎么把python做为exe
将 Python 程序转换为可执行文件 (.exe) 的主要原理是将 Python 脚本 (.py) 打包成独立的可执行程序,这样即使在没有 Python 解释器的计算机上也能运行。通常,这些可执行文件包含 Python 解释器、脚本及其依赖的库文件。为了
2023-06-14
win32打包exe
title: Win32 打包 EXE:原理与详细介绍程序打包是将一个程序的源代码、资源文件和其他必需的扩展库打包成一个独立的可执行文件(例如,Windows 上的 EXE 文件)。这能让我们快速将程序分发给其他用户,使他们可以在自己的计算机上运行程序,而
2023-06-14
vc6生成exe文件失败
VC6生成exe文件失败的原理及详细介绍Visual C++ 6.0(简称VC6)是微软发布的一款集成开发环境(IDE),用于开发C++应用程序。在使用VC6编写程序并生成可执行文件(.exe)时,可能会出现一些错误导致失败。下面我们来探讨一下这些可能的原
2023-06-14
python如何制作exe文件
Python 的可执行文件(*.exe)是一种将 Python 程序打包成独立可执行文件的方法。这样的程序可以在没有 Python 解释器的计算机上运行。制作 Python 可执行文件的原理基本上是将程序的源代码、相关依赖和 Python 解释器打包到一个
2023-06-14
kitten 生成exe
在计算机领域,将一个程序变成一个可执行文件(.exe 文件)的过程被称为编译。明白这一点的基础是了解计算机如何运行程序。在本篇文章中,我将详细介绍 Kitten 库如何生成 .exe 文件以及它的原理。首先,让我们了解一下 Kitten 库。**什么是 K
2023-06-14